A beautiful mid century vase in ‘Scavo’ Murano glass, attributed to Murano glass house Cenedese. Italy, 1960s.
Great design in red and green ‘scavo’ glass. 'Scavo' literally means 'excavated' and what was intended with this method of glass processing is to achieve a result that resembles excavated centuries-old glass that comes out of the ground during an ancient excavation.
